Xiaomi and World Vision has donated smart devices to a high school in Baseco, Manila as part of their annual initiative of ensuring 12 ICT students have access to essential resources. They were able to donate 24 Xiaomi Smart Air Purifiers, 10 Xiaomi Pad 6 tablets, and 6 Xiaomi TV A Pro Series 55-inch TVs. Each of the devices were chosen to enrich the learning experience of the beneficiaries.

The donation drive is part of Xiaomi’s Education Program, which aims to enhance students’ skills and give them resources to prepare them for future challengers. The brand is offering workshops and campus tours to immerse students in photography and gaming. The program also provides tools for learning such as smartphones, laptops, and other smart devices.

We at Xiaomi advocate for making a positive impact on society through technological advancements worldwide. We hope that through our tools, students will be even more inspired to learn and build hopeful dreams for themselves and their community,” said Tomi Adrias, Head of Marketing at Xiaomi Philippines.

Xiaomi is also providing education through digital masterclasses. The company collaborated with San Beda University, where it conducted a photography workshop and campus tour for students. Students who joined were able to improve their photography and gaming skills using the Redmi Note 12 series.
